Control of Exports Act 2023

Authorised officers

56. (1) The Minister may appoint—

(a) such and so many of the officers of the Minister as he or she considers appropriate to be an authorised officer for the purposes of this Act, and

(b) such other person as he or she deems appropriate to be an authorised officer for such period and subject to such terms (including terms as to remuneration and allowances for expenses) as he or she, with the consent of the Minister for Public Expenditure, National Development Plan Delivery and Reform, may determine, for the purposes of this Act.

(2) Each authorised officer shall be given a warrant of appointment and, when performing any function imposed under this Act, shall, on request by any person affected thereby, produce the warrant or a copy thereof, together with a form of personal identification to that person for inspection.

(3) An appointment under this section shall cease—

(a) if the Minister revokes the appointment in writing,

(b) if the person appointed ceases to be an officer of the Minister, or

(c) if the appointment is for a fixed period, on the expiry of that period.
